Liberar Form antes de abrir outro
Olá!
Como faço para limpar todos os dados abaixo da sequência de botões, dispostos horizontalmente, ao clicar no próximo botão?
<style type="text/css">.escondida {
display:none;
}
</style>
<script type="text/javascript">
function abrir() {
var main = document.getElementById("central");
var iten = main.getElementsByTagName("input");
if (iten) {
for (var i=0;i<iten.length;i++) {
iten*.onclick = function() {*
*
var el = document.getElementById(this.id.substr(7,7));*
*
if (el.style.display == "block")*
*
el.style.display = "none";*
*
*
*
else*
*
el.style.display = "block";*
*
}*
*
}*
*
}*
*
}
*
*
**
window.onload=abrir;
*
*
**
</script>
*
*
**
*
*
<div id="central"><!-- Botao1 --><input id="receita1" type="button" value="Botão 1" />*
*
<!-- Botao2 --><input id="receita2" type="button" value="Botão 2" /> *
*
<!-- Botao3 --><input id="receita3" type="button" value="Botão 3" /> *
*
<br/><br/>
*
*
**
<div class="escondida" id="1" >*
*
<form id="formulario" method="post">*
*
<p>imagem1</p>*
*
</form>*
*
</div>*
*
*
*
<div class="escondida" id="2" > *
*
<form id="formulario" method="post">*
*
<p>imagem 2</p>*
*
</form>*
*
</div>*
*
*
*
<div class="escondida" id="3" >*
*
<form id="formulario" method="post" >*
*
<p>imagem 3</p>*
*
</form>*
*
*
*
</div>*
*
*
*
</div>*
*
*
Discussão (0)
Carregando comentários...